Description

Help drive new Earth system science and policy research to advance knowledge and develop original solutions to global sustainability challenges.

Gain the highest level of graduate experience with a program that gives you the tools to generate rigorous scientific inquiry that is original and bridges the gaps identified in scientific knowledge. This UND program combines theory with practice; global and local perspectives; and scientific and social disciplines

The Department offers a Ph.D. in Earth System Science & Policy. Sustainability science seeks to meet the needs of society while sustaining the life support systems of the planet. This program is multidisciplinary and practical in nature, offering opportunities to become a high-level researcher with the ability to generate new theories and knowledge. In addition, with this UND graduate program, you will gain research expertise to be able to critically evaluate and identify gaps in existing knowledge.

The research, technical skills and expertise you'll gain from this UND program can have a direct impact on environmental policies and regulations, as well as the progress of sustainability.
